Published in 1960, 'To Kill A Mockingbird' ('TKAM') is a successful novel written by the Presidential Medal of Freedom award-winning American novelist Harper Lee.

The story is narrated by Scout who lives with her brother Jem and father Atticus, who is a distinguished lawyer. They live in the fictional town of Maycomb, Alabama.

Tom Robinson is an African-American man who works in the Link Deas' cotton fields. Of all Tom Robinson character traits, he stands out for being kind and loving.

This is what makes him most endearing, especially to his wife Helen and their children. In the book, Tom is charged with assaulting a 19-year-old white woman, Mayella Ewell and the judge assigns the Tom Robinson case to lawyer Atticus.

During the helpless moments of his trial, Tom Robinson portrays great courage by only telling the truth about what happened during his interactions with Mayella Ewell. But, when he realizes that he stands no chance against a biased jury, he decides to escape custody, during which he is sadly shot dead.

Atticus says "it's a sin to kill a mockingbird".

And when Tom Robinson is shot dead, a comparison is drawn where Tom is seens as the "mockingbird" of the book. He represents this because he is someone who didn't intend any harm to others and only wished to help.
